International Relations & National Security at East Tennessee State University

Every international relations and national security school has its own distinct culture and strengths. We've pulled together some statistics and other details to help you see how the international relations program at East Tennessee State University stacks up to those at other schools.

ETSU is located in Johnson City, Tennessee and has a total student population of 13,713. In the 2020-2021 academic year, 15 students received a bachelor's degree in international relations from ETSU.

International Relations Student Demographics at ETSU

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the international relations majors at East Tennessee State University.

ETSU International Relations & National Security Bachelor’s Program

40% Women
7%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
Of the 15 students who earned a bachelor's degree in International Relations & National Security from ETSU in 2020-2021, 60% were men and 40% were women. The typical international relations bachelor's degree program is made up of only 43% men. So male students are more repesented at ETSU since its program graduates 17% more men than average.

undefined

About 93% of those who receive a bachelor's degree in international relations at ETSU are white. This is above average for this degree on the nationwide level.
